Ejemplo n.º 1
0
 private void JumpToBreakpoint(BreakpointItem item)
 {
     if (item == null)
     {
         return;
     }
     if (item.Breakpoint.File != null && GoTo != null)
     {
         GoTo(item.Breakpoint.File, item.Breakpoint.CurrentLine);
     }
 }
Ejemplo n.º 2
0
 private void EditBreakpoint(BreakpointItem item)
 {
     if (item == null)
     {
         return;
     }
     using (var dialog = new BreakpointEditor(item.Breakpoint, _events.GetCurrentProject()))
     {
         dialog.StartPosition = FormStartPosition.CenterParent;
         if (dialog.ShowDialog(this) == DialogResult.OK)
         {
             _events.UpdatedBreakpoints();
         }
     }
 }
Ejemplo n.º 3
0
 private void ActivateBreakpoint(BreakpointItem item)
 {
     if (item == null)
     {
         return;
     }
     if (item.Breakpoint.File != null)
     {
         JumpToBreakpoint(item);
     }
     else
     {
         EditBreakpoint(item);
     }
 }